微信小程序页面路由

14

微信小程序页面路由

我知道你想问关于微信小程序页面路由的详细描述!??什么是路由?

路由(routing)是一种网络技术,用于在多台计算机之间传递数据时,决定数据从源到目的地的路径。简单来说,路由就是决定数据如何从一个地方传输到另一个地方。

在微信小程序中,我们可以将页面路由理解为根据路由规则(路径)从一个页面跳转到另一个页面的规则。也就是说,当用户点击某个按钮或链接时,系统会根据预设的路由规则,从当前页面跳转到目标页面。

微信小程序页面路由的基本概念

在微信小程序中,页面路由是基于 URL 的。每个页面都有一个唯一的 URL,通过这个 URL,可以从一个页面跳转到另一个页面。

以下是微信小程序页面路由的基本概念:

* URL:每个页面都有一个唯一的 URL。

* 路由规则:根据 URL,从一个页面跳转到另一个页面的规则。

* 页面栈:存储当前页面的历史记录。

微信小程序页面路由的类型

微信小程序支持以下几种页面路由类型:

1. 内联路由:在同一应用中,通过 URL 从一个页面跳转到另一个页面。

2. 跨应用路由:从一个应用跳转到另一个应用。

微信小程序页面路由的实现

以下是微信小程序页面路由的实现:

1. 定义路由规则:在 `app.json` 或 `page.json` 文件中,定义路由规则。

2. 使用 navigateTo() 方法:通过 `navigateTo()` 方法,从一个页面跳转到另一个页面。

以下是微信小程序页面路由的示例代码:

```javascript// app.json{

"pages": [

{

"path": "index",

"component": "index/index"

},

{

"path": "detail",

"component": "detail/detail"

}

]

}

// index.jsPage({

data: {},

navigateToDetail() {

wx.navigateTo({

url: '/pages/detail/detail',

})

}

})

```

微信小程序页面路由的注意事项

以下是微信小程序页面路由的注意事项:

1. 避免使用wx.redirectTo()方法:wx.redirectTo()方法会重新加载当前页面,而不是跳转到目标页面。

2. 使用wx.navigateTo()或wx.switchTab()方法:wx.navigateTo()和wx.switchTab()方法可以从一个页面跳转到另一个页面。

以上就是关于微信小程序页面路由的详细描述!希望对你有所帮助!

小程序微信小程序前端

版权声明:除非特别标注,否则均为网络文章,侵权请联系站长删除。

上一篇 Java实现微信授权登录

下一篇 基于微信小程序对商城购物系统设计与实现 毕业设计开题报告